The 1989/1990 Albanian Superliga was contested by 12 teams, and Dinamo Tirana won the championship.
League standings
Pos | Club | P | W | D | L | W3 | L3 | A | P | Pts |
1 | Dinamo Tirana | 33 | 19 | 9 | 5 | 3 | - | 45 | 22 | 50 |
2 | Partizani | 33 | 20 | 8 | 5 | 4 | 1 | 56 | 25 | 49 |
3 | Flamurtari | 33 | 15 | 7 | 11 | 2 | - | 39 | 27 | 39 |
4 | 17 Nëntori | 33 | 13 | 8 | 12 | 2 | - | 40 | 34 | 36 |
5 | Vllaznia | 33 | 12 | 9 | 12 | 1 | 1 | 45 | 46 | 33 |
6 | Apolonia | 33 | 13 | 7 | 13 | - | 2 | 42 | 46 | 30 |
7 | Luftëtari | 33 | 13 | 5 | 15 | 2 | 3 | 31 | 39 | 30 |
8 | Besa | 33 | 7 | 14 | 12 | 1 | 3 | 31 | 47 | 26 |
9 | Tomori | 33 | 6 | 15 | 12 | 1 | 3 | 26 | 36 | 25 |
10 | Lokomotiva Durrës | 33 | 8 | 9 | 16 | - | - | 33 | 45 | 25 |
11 | Labinoti | 33 | 11 | 5 | 17 | - | 3 | 27 | 41 | 24 |
12 | Besëlidhja | 33 | 7 | 12 | 14 | 1 | 1 | 31 | 38 | 23 |
Note: '17 Nëntori' is SK Tirana, 'Lokomotiva Durrës' is Teuta, 'Labinoti' is KS Elbasani
